This is close. I have 14 filesystems. The first 3 graphs show 4
filesystems each. The forth graph shows 2 filesystems. And there is a
5th graph which is empty.
If I look under trends I see the 4 graphs I would expect to see. The
graphs display exactly like the disk web page except I don't see the 5th
empty graph.
The difference in behaviour comes from how the number of disk graphs
is determined; the "disk" view counts the number of lines in the
current status-message, whereas the "trends" view actually counts
the number of disk*.rrd files stored (there is one such file for each
graph).
I think the lines with the red/yellow "warning lights" confuse the
line-counting algorithm used by the "disk" status view. If you do a
"view source" of the disk status page, there is a line like this:
<!-- linecount=9 -->
<table summary="disk Graph"><tr><td><A
near the bottom. The linecount should match the number of filesystems
in your status message, +/- 1.
